Detroit Father of 6 Dies Days After Tragic Dog Mauling

TL;DR Summary
A Detroit father of six, Harold Phillips, died days after being mauled by three dogs while walking home from a bus stop. Despite having his arm amputated and undergoing multiple transfusions, he succumbed to his injuries. City officials stated that the attack could have been prevented if the dogs' owners had followed the ordinance, which limits the number of dogs per residence to two. The owners of the dogs received fines, and the family plans to sue the city of Detroit and the dogs' owner.
